Young spinner creates history with highest score on debut by a number 11.
Social media was abuzz with the performance of 19-year-oold Australian cricketer Ashton Agar.
Together with Phil Hughes, Agar helped lead an Australian fightback, but after scoring a half-century former great players and fans alike took to Twitter and other social media to congratulate him.
